BBM:


“I’m very disappointed with the result. I felt naturally that we were in good control of the game, but the sending off changes a lot of the game.

“The players’ efforts were incredible. We created good chances with ten men in the second half, and I thought we would score, but we didn’t.



“We attacked right to the end. We had a decision to make when Gabriel [Osho] got sent off about whether to bring on another centre-back, but we kept all our players on the pitch in the same way as we did at Rotherham. Performance wise, I thought it gave us a great chance to win the game, but we just couldn’t take our chances and we conceded.

“I thought we were in control of the game at all stages, even with ten men. I thought we were the dominant team, but the scoreline doesn’t reflect that and that’s all people will remember.

“I think we’re in pretty good form, performance wise. We want to win all our eight remaining games. Our intention is to try and win every single one.

"I’m very pleased with the players and where we are. I thought we played brilliantly on Saturday; there was so much expression in the performance.

“We feel as if we’re learning a lot during the course of the season. We're very keen to have more opportunities on goal, more shots, more crosses, more goalmouth action for the supporters to enjoy. We did that on Saturday and the same tonight, but I think we've been the top scorers in the league for quite a lot of different periods, so I don't think we can criticise the players for that.”
